1. Understanding All-On-4 Implants
All-On-4 is a dental implant procedure that provides a full set of teeth supported by only four implants. By strategically placing the implants in your jawbone, your dentist can give you a functional and aesthetic smile that feels and looks natural.
This treatment is suitable for individuals with significant tooth loss or those seeking an alternative to removable dentures. All-On-4 implants are a long-lasting, permanent solution that can enhance your ability to chew, speak, and smile with confidence.
2. Consultation and Evaluation
The first step towards getting All-On-4 implants is scheduling a consultation with a qualified dental implant specialist. During this appointment, your dental professional will evaluate your oral health, take X-rays, and conduct a thorough examination to determine your candidacy for the procedure.
It's crucial to discuss your goals and expectations honestly with your dentist. They will explain the process in detail, answering any questions or concerns you may have. This initial consultation is an opportunity for you to gather all the necessary information and make an informed decision.
3. Treatment Planning
Once you are deemed a suitable candidate for All-On-4 implants, the next step is treatment planning. This involves creating a personalized treatment plan specific to your needs. Your dentist will take impressions of your mouth and use advanced imaging technology to visualize the final outcome.
During this phase, you and your dentist will discuss the details of the procedure, including the type of implants to be used, the shape and size of the replacement teeth, and any necessary preparatory procedures, such as extractions or bone grafting.
4. Surgery Day
The actual All-On-4 implant surgery usually takes place in a dental clinic or a specialized implant center. On surgery day, your dentist will administer anesthesia to ensure your comfort throughout the procedure.
The four implants will be strategically placed in the jawbone, providing a sturdy foundation for the replacement teeth. In some cases, immediate temporary teeth can be attached to the implants, allowing you to leave with a restored smile on the same day.
Surgery times can vary depending on individual cases, but typically, the procedure takes a few hours to complete. Afterward, there will be a healing phase where the implants fuse with the jawbone, creating a stable and permanent foundation.
5. Follow-Up Care
Following the surgery, it's crucial to adhere to the post-operative guidelines provided by your dentist. This includes taking prescribed medications, attending follow-up visits, and maintaining good oral hygiene to promote proper healing.
During the healing phase, you may experience some swelling, discomfort, or minor bleeding. However, these symptoms should subside within a few days. If you have any concerns or experience prolonged pain or complications, don't hesitate to reach out to your dental professional.
6. Placement of Permanent Teeth
Once the implants have fully integrated with the jawbone, your dentist will proceed with the placement of your permanent teeth. This usually takes place a few months after the initial surgery, allowing sufficient time for complete healing.
Your dental team will create custom-made replacement teeth that match your natural teeth's color, shape, and size. These permanent teeth are carefully attached to the implants, ensuring a comfortable and long-lasting solution that replicates the look and feel of real teeth.
7. Adjustments and Fine-Tuning
After the placement of your permanent teeth, your dentist will evaluate their fit and function. This evaluation process may involve minor adjustments to ensure perfect alignment and bite.
Your dentist will provide specific care instructions to maintain your new smile. Regular dental visits and routine cleaning are essential to ensure the longevity of your All-On-4 implants.

10. Frequently Asked Questions
Here are the answers to some commonly asked questions about All-On-4 implants:
Q: How long do All-On-4 implants last?
A: With proper care and regular dental visits, All-On-4 implants can last several decades, providing a permanent solution for tooth loss.
Q: Are All-On-4 implants suitable for everyone?
A: While All-On-4 implants are a viable option for many individuals, not everyone may be a suitable candidate. Your dental professional will assess your oral health and determine if you meet the necessary criteria.
Q: Will All-On-4 implants feel like natural teeth?
A: Yes, All-On-4 implants are designed to feel and function like natural teeth, allowing you to chew, speak, and smile with confidence.
Q: Is the All-On-4 procedure painful?
A: The procedure is typically performed under anesthesia, ensuring a pain-free experience. You may experience some discomfort during the recovery phase, but this can be managed with prescribed medications.
Q: What is the success rate of All-On-4 implants?
A: All-On-4 implants have a high success rate, reaching up to 98%. However, individual results may vary depending on factors such as oral hygiene practices and overall health.
